    The House will return to work on Jan. 7 after the Christmas break, giving them seven working days in the new year before government funding runs out again. There are 16 scheduled days left in the current year, but few expect any measure to extend government funding to get rolling before the House departs for Christmas break on December 13. House Majority Leader Eric Cantor released the schedule for 2014 on Thursday, which lists 113 working days. The calendar includes the chamber’s usual August recess and another extended break in October when members traditionally return to their districts to campaign....

    A day after a US Treasury Department report bluntly denounced Germany’s economic model, accusing it of hampering the eurozone recovery and hurting global growth, Germany called the conclusions “incomprehensible” and challenged the US to “analyze its own economic situation.” The Treasury’s semiannual currency report criticized Germany’s over-reliance on exports, a high current-account surplus and weak domestic demand. These factors “have hampered re-balancing at a time when many other euro-area countries have been under severe pressure,” the report concluded, citing budget tightening in the euro periphery. “The net result has been a deflationary bias for the euro area, as well as...

    Young New Yorkers who want to light up will soon have to wait for their 21st birthdays before they can buy a pack of smokes after lawmakers in the nation's most populous city voted overwhelmingly to raise the tobacco-purchasing age from 18 to 21. City Council's vote Wednesday makes New York the biggest city to bar cigarette sales to 19- and 20-year-olds, and one of only a few places throughout the United States that have tried to stymie smoking among young people by raising the purchasing age. The age limit also would apply to electronic-vapor cigarettes, The council also approved...

    (CNN) -- Israeli warplanes struck a military base near the Syrian port city of Latakia on Thursday, an Obama administration official told CNN. An explosion at a missile storage site in the area was widely reported in the Israeli press, but an attack has not been confirmed by the Israeli government. The target, according to the Obama administration official, was missiles and related equipment the Israelis felt might be transferred to the Lebanon-based militant group Hezbollah. The official declined to be identified because of the sensitive nature of the information. When asked for comment, an Israel Defense Forces spokeswoman told...

    Australia's largest Muslim school, Malek Fahd Islamic School, is facing imminent closure after New South Wales Board of Studies inspectors recommended its registration not be renewed in 2014. ABC News has obtained a letter that NSW Education Minister Adrian Piccoli wrote to the school on Wednesday stating he was "gravely concerned" about the school. He also said that the board had recommended to him the kindergarten to year 12 school's registration not be renewed in 2014. Among the Minister's concerns are questions over attendance, Higher School Certificate curriculum, educational quality, safe environment and buildings. Board of Studies inspectors were at...
